In 1927, Thomas Wallace Decker entered the world in Brazil, Clay, Indiana, born to Joseph Lester Decker And Ada Lucille Laverty. In 1930, Thomas Wallace Decker resided in Brazil, Clay, Indiana, USA. In 1935, Thomas Wallace Decker resided in Brazil, Clay, Indiana. Thomas Wallace Decker married Lila G Porter Decker, Rose Angylyn Jones, Tula Farrel Berlin, and had children including Maxwell Joseph Decker. Thomas Wallace Decker passed away in 2009 in Spanish Fort, Alabama, USA.
